June 7, 2026 – August 23
Footprint, Center for Contemporary Printmaking, Juror: Dr. Amé Bell, Gallery Director, David Krut Projects in Johannesburg, South Africa.
Opening Reception: Sunday, June 7, 2 – 4 PM
The exhibition presents current trends and innovations in contemporary printmaking within the bounds of the one square foot (12” x 12”) configuration.
June 13 – July 12
Putting it Together – Transforming Collage, 68 Prince Street Gallery, Kingston, NY
Opening Reception: June 13, 5 – 8 PM
This exhibition is being held in conjunction with the Making Meaning Hudson Valley Symposium. Featuring regional and national artists, the program expands our understanding of collage through curatorial approaches, historical inquiry, and contemporary artistic practice across institutions and independent spaces throughout the Hudson Valley.
